[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#928267: marked as done (comptty FTCBFS: does not pass --host to ./configure)



Your message dated Sun, 21 Jul 2019 14:35:28 +0000
with message-id <E1hpCvw-000DCx-Pt@fasolo.debian.org>
and subject line Bug#928267: fixed in comptty 1.0.1-4
has caused the Debian Bug report #928267,
regarding comptty FTCBFS: does not pass --host to ./configure
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
928267: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=928267
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Source: comptty
Version: 1.0.1-3
Tags: patch
User: helmutg@debian.org
Usertags: rebootstrap

comptty fails to cross build from source, because its ./configure
invocation lacks --host. It also hard codes amd64 values in a few
places. The attached patch fixes both and makes comptty cross buildable.
Please consider applying it.

Helmut
diff --minimal -Nru comptty-1.0.1/debian/changelog comptty-1.0.1/debian/changelog
--- comptty-1.0.1/debian/changelog	2018-08-14 14:34:44.000000000 +0200
+++ comptty-1.0.1/debian/changelog	2019-04-30 22:07:25.000000000 +0200
@@ -1,3 +1,11 @@
+comptty (1.0.1-3.1) UNRELEASED; urgency=medium
+
+  * Non-maintainer upload.
+  * Fix FTCBFS: Interpolate architectures in override_dh_auto_configure.
+    (Closes: #-1)
+
+ -- Helmut Grohne <helmut@subdivi.de>  Tue, 30 Apr 2019 22:07:25 +0200
+
 comptty (1.0.1-3) unstable; urgency=medium
 
   * Updates Standards-Version to 4.2.0
diff --minimal -Nru comptty-1.0.1/debian/rules comptty-1.0.1/debian/rules
--- comptty-1.0.1/debian/rules	2018-08-14 00:10:02.000000000 +0200
+++ comptty-1.0.1/debian/rules	2019-04-30 22:07:24.000000000 +0200
@@ -1,8 +1,10 @@
 #!/usr/bin/make -f
 export DEB_BUILD_MAINT_OPTIONS = hardening=+all
 
+-include /usr/share/dpkg/architecture.mk
+
 %:
 	dh $@ --without autoreconf
 
 override_dh_auto_configure:
-	./configure  --disable-option-checking --build=x86_64-linux-gnu --prefix=/usr --includedir=\${prefix}/include --mandir=\${prefix}/share/man --infodir=\${prefix}/share/info --sysconfdir=/etc --localstatedir=/var --disable-silent-rules --libdir=\${prefix}/lib/x86_64-linux-gnu --libexecdir=\${prefix}/lib/x86_64-linux-gnu --disable-maintainer-mode --disable-dependency-tracking
+	./configure  --disable-option-checking --build=$(DEB_BUILD_GNU_TYPE) --prefix=/usr --includedir=\${prefix}/include --mandir=\${prefix}/share/man --infodir=\${prefix}/share/info --sysconfdir=/etc --localstatedir=/var --disable-silent-rules --libdir=\${prefix}/lib/$(DEB_HOST_MULTIARCH) --libexecdir=\${prefix}/lib/$(DEB_HOST_MULTIARCH) --disable-maintainer-mode --disable-dependency-tracking --host=$(DEB_HOST_GNU_TYPE)

--- End Message ---
--- Begin Message ---
Source: comptty
Source-Version: 1.0.1-4

We believe that the bug you reported is fixed in the latest version of
comptty,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 928267@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Ana Custura <ana@netstat.org.uk> (supplier of updated comptty package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Sun, 21 Jul 2019 13:05:40 +0100
Source: comptty
Architecture: source
Version: 1.0.1-4
Distribution: unstable
Urgency: medium
Maintainer: Debian Hamradio Maintainers <debian-hams@lists.debian.org>
Changed-By: Ana Custura <ana@netstat.org.uk>
Closes: 928267
Changes:
 comptty (1.0.1-4) unstable; urgency=medium
 .
   [ Helmut Grohne ]
   * Fix FTCBFS: Interpolate architectures in override_dh_auto_configure
   (Closes: #928267)
 .
   [ Ana Custura ]
   * Bumps Standards-Version to 4.4.0
   * Bumps debhelper version to 12
   * Prepares changelog for release
Checksums-Sha1:
 dfeb914dbe4bf502e858096b29507c38202dca4b 1924 comptty_1.0.1-4.dsc
 c3b0448a0b8923dd27a03eff2c4d9f0ec0e434a5 3456 comptty_1.0.1-4.debian.tar.xz
 0086a9e2291b795e8c005812c19a5295f521b964 7459 comptty_1.0.1-4_amd64.buildinfo
Checksums-Sha256:
 e6da62e9af185beac50a596fc52c48e53bbcd612a45023981ca526862d7ef188 1924 comptty_1.0.1-4.dsc
 d479e4541248515bf40508c78d00186c7f91b74f9401f26a3290fdaad9243671 3456 comptty_1.0.1-4.debian.tar.xz
 79b0cf0fe5278e3608f27ca8094086d565ce8f2b3aa7e9f2ae3fc6edd96af3e1 7459 comptty_1.0.1-4_amd64.buildinfo
Files:
 82659cc37f19e55dd17d7e3102d768b3 1924 hamradio optional comptty_1.0.1-4.dsc
 b90c37076c718d596aa7d287750d187a 3456 hamradio optional comptty_1.0.1-4.debian.tar.xz
 cdde7e8d074d76d7a3b894ecc2c39cfd 7459 hamradio optional comptty_1.0.1-4_amd64.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EMEVxS8/NmLlMBvgk0AURaWEueyoFAl00b2gACgkQ0AURaWEu
eyqlDRAAkqd7Nzcq2Oft26s7oE53ZCm754iiTM0MtvnIWapd8Qv3x2qstAzxOO8e
VOdlmLU2iPvhjpkfq+a8b7sze0eIc7uNEZcju941Suxvo84M4Sga3b6byKy5OKB3
DlnpXZVLFwDMCnX77mqtuZ62PrlADJE9Hq2y4TEpxmPPQwxkRVcQuL5jjDHhuFJ6
NFk+DeInTFPpVelNpbS4g+JCq0v0Pz0/sc6G0O+MQOZ1suP2JheTmZ5DIr1JGa9Z
Zk4179KFbv4r+uLqBV2d/eIrGmjvMtnxpkHPkvbIpzrA98OzW8LcITCLHB2Tqa18
mStoeO0Zo2UIZiNnfPiU/0qXpMTKBP12pAMULTNsodqWBRWVOZ0oTXaPwgmSwVBa
4H2ptGXKROGgqOLelv4JqWGZEvjR40TqQeoUTIJ5EMP8V5gHizpNUB6M639876vP
HOu7dL9IOteJkUmT73ycFpEDc7txstzJacccrXt0YAjbiCKje7L53YAmvKOj8akS
b4M5hiBfyYU9H34fgQpUIiXbG5KPoT1zFSBZNg/PAv1K7vCzzgKvUIg1UjMQ6yHB
2LdwFSReX/U2A4r+K5BHRsWeyYUZMO6ePskpm9oCLbnT5A4bqo1EAdpf1qHlZiom
LC339xD6lu2dgBH2O63DxMlujwBpsgHU3FO5kIca605cWIr6YEY=
=A/gu
-----END PGP SIGNATURE-----

--- End Message ---

Reply to: